Once bitten, twice shy. Former Miss USA Ali Landry married Mario Lopez in 2004. Within a matter of weeks she discovered that her new husband had cheated and she filed for an annulment.

Best known as the ‘Doritos Girl’ from her 1998 Super Bowl commercial, she has moved on and sat down yesterday with talk show host Wendy Williams to talk about her first marriage fiasco and how she has done it differently the second time around.

She revealed, “I had heard something right before the wedding. He swore that it was not true, but I had that feeling in my gut. All of my family was flying in – it was a destination wedding – and I really should have put the brakes on it at that point, but I was afraid.”

A friend of Ali’s suggested that she tap Mario’s phone. At first she was hesitant but went ahead with it. “I was like, ‘I don’t want to tap a phone! I can’t believe I’m doing this.'”

Right after the honeymoon she started listening to calls from women, “I confronted him and he still – to this day – denied it and never apologized. It was horrible. I was so side-swiped by the whole thing … I never really got angry.”

“I discovered a lot about myself and I’m a better woman because of it. I met my current husband at a theology class in L.A. – who knew? He was the person I was meant to be with. Because of the situation I was in before, I was just treading lightly, and did not want to make any mistakes in this relationship. We abstained from having sex until we got married.”

She wed Alejandro Monteverde in 2006. They have two children together, Estela, 4, and Marcelo, 5 months.
